Several factors can cause additional complications following a root canal treatment months or even years later. For some patients, a tooth may not have healed as expected or small accessory canals may have remained hidden. In other instances, a new infection could have formed within the tooth. When a tooth demonstrates signs of an infection for the second time, the board-certified dental experts at MINT dentistry might recommend an endodontic retreatment. Similar to initial root canal therapy, an endodontic retreatment is performed to eliminate the current disease, disinfect the tooth, and reshape the internal canals. Best Candidates for Endodontic Retreatment

Patients who have received a root canal but are still suffering from signs of an infection are often good candidates for an endodontic retreatment. In general, there are several common symptoms that may indicate this need, including swelling, pain or discomfort, or an abscess. If root canal retreatment is not possible, a tooth extraction or an apicoectomy (root tip removal) could be carried out by the experts at MINT dentistry. While an endodontic retreatment is carried out under local anesthetic, sedation services could be used to help quell any anxieties or worries. Once your mouth is prepared, our MINT team will reopen the tooth and remove the filling substance placed during the preceding root canal. The inside of the tooth will be thoroughly cleared of infected tissue, sanitized, and recontoured. New material will be placed to fortify the tooth from within, and the tooth will be sealed. Once it heals, a new crown or other restoration may be placed to maintain strength and restore its cosmetic appeal.

Endodontic Retreatment Aftercare

You may want to take a day or two to rest and heal following your endodontic retreatment procedure. We will give you specific instructions to follow, which will include the best way to take care of your mouth as you recover. A prescription for antibiotics or pain relievers may be given, which will need to be taken as directed. Following a meticulous home oral hygiene regimen with daily brushing and flossing is important to keep your teeth and gums in good condition.
